I like mine alot I also mounted mine wall side last August. Unfortunately it got moisture in the clear dome so now can't see anything. I did contact eufy and they said they are sending a replacement and want the old one back to analyze it. Haven't got it yet not looking forward to setting it all back up again though. I'm also in the north so it takes extreme weather. I think they should of made a sloped cap on top. The flat top collects snow and birds go on it. other than that it's still really cool and the light is great. I also talk to my kids from it. However could use some engineering design upgrades.
